About this property

A spacious two-bedroom, two-bathroom apartment with a private balcony and far-reaching views over Caledeonian Park and the Grade II Listed Clock Tower.

The property opens into a welcoming entrance hall leading through to an impressive open-plan reception room and kitchen, measuring over 20ft in length. The generous living space provides excellent flexibility for both entertaining and everyday living, with large windows allowing plenty of natural light and offering attractive views across the surrounding park.

A particular highlight is the private balcony, accessed directly from the reception room. Enjoying views across London and towards the historic clock tower, it provides a lovely additional space for morning coffee, outdoor dining or simply taking in the outlook.

There are two well-proportioned double bedrooms, including a particularly generous principal bedroom. The apartment further benefits from two bathrooms including one en-suit wet room, providing excellent convenience for both residents and guests.

Situation
Clock View Crescent combines the best of urban living with an abundance of green space. Sitting immediately alongside the much-loved Caledonian Park, with its historic Grade II* listed Clock Tower, landscaped gardens, woodland and open recreational spaces. The area has a growing selection of independent cafés, restaurants and everyday amenities, while Caledonian Road Underground and Caledonian Road & Barnsbury Overground stations are both within easy reach, making this an exceptionally well-connected North London location. The vibrant King's Cross area, including Coal Drops Yard and Granary Square, is also close by, whilst the neighbourhood retains a pleasant residential feel.
